How they compare

Colombia currently reports 12.8% against 12.6% in Peru, a difference of 0.2%.

Across all 12 years both countries report, Colombia has been ahead every year.

Colombia ranks 11th and Peru ranks 12th of 36 countries.

Colombia has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Colombia Peru Difference Ahead
2010s 13.2% 9.1% 4.1% Colombia
2020s 13.1% 10.7% 2.4% Colombia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
